Aliter’s portfolio business, TXP, the systems integrator specialising in tech consulting, development and resourcing, has opened its new head office at The Fort Dunlop, Birmingham. The move marks the next step in TXP’s ambitious aim of doubling its headcount over the next three years, creating 100 new jobs, alongside further strategic acquisitions.
TXP offers end-to-end digital transformation through a combination of IT consultancy, technology development and people resourcing to address the evolving modernisation needs of mid-market organisations. TXP’s clients include The Shipowners Club, Phoebus Software and Beko. In addition, TXP has partnerships with global systems integrators such as Capgemini.
John Antunes, CEO of TXP, said, “The new head office enables TXP to take the next step in our journey. Our heritage in the area coupled with Birmingham’s leading position in the UK business landscape – and its potential for future innovation – makes Fort Dunlop the perfect location to support growth. We’re excited about the future and the opportunities ahead and believe we can make a real impact as TXP expands.”
Greig Brown, Partner, Aliter Capital said, “In recent years, we have invested significantly and successfully in digital transformation services. Drawing on the knowledge, understanding and experience we have gained in the sector, we very much look forward to working with the team at TXP to support and grow the business, including further acquisition activity”.
